如何使用PHP从本地wamp服务器连接在线mysql数据库服务器?

时间:2013-11-03 03:59:53

标签: php mysql

我需要使用php

从本地wamp / xampp服务器连接我的在线mysql数据库

我需要从我的本地phpmyadmin数据库更新我的在线phpmyadmin数据库中的某些表,这可能吗? 我的本地机器有互联网连接,

3 个答案:

答案 0 :(得分:2)

要从本地计算机连接到远程服务器,您需要在该服务器上已经授予privileges一些 IP 用户名且预先指定的<强>密码即可。所以,未经他们的许可,你不能这样做。

选中 answer

之后,您可以使用以下语法创建与该远程数据库服务器的连接:

$hostname='www.facebook.com';// Remote database server Domain name.
$username='username';// as specified in the GRANT command at that server.
$password='password';// as specified in the GRANT command at that server.
$dbname='testdb';// Database name at the database server.
$mysqli = new mysqli($hostname, $username, $password, $dbname);

答案 1 :(得分:1)

如果您的数据库位于Shared Server Hosting上。某些托管服务提供商不允许您远程连接到您的数据库。

以下是如何远程连接数据库的快速walkthrough

答案 2 :(得分:0)

尝试下载SQLYog(社区版)。

http://code.google.com/p/sqlyog/downloads/list

如果你可以在标准的mysql端口3306上访问远程主机,这对于这种事情是好的。如果你要从本地机器上的php连接,你可能会使用一个端口通过同一个端口一个连接的远程机器上的PHP库,以及与另一个连接的本地数据库。该工具将允许您验证和测试连接并以交互方式测试查询。